"Haverhill man gets five years in mortgage scam

A Haverhill man has been sentenced to five years in prison and eight years of probation for cheating a Lawrence couple out of $24,000 in a mortgage scam. James Kyricopoulos was sentenced Monday after he was found guilty of 19 counts of larceny. The Eagle-Tribune reported that he was also ordered, once released, not to engage in providing any type of assistance to others involving money or finances. Prosecutors said the 61-year-old defendant instructed the victims to send their mortgage payments to him rather than the mortgage company. He then used the money for personal expenses, including trips to casinos. Prosecutors say he took advantage of the couple’s difficulty in reading English (AP)."
